A pipe open at both ends has a fundamental frequency of 2Hz. If the pipe is closed at one end and half filled with water, what will be the fundamental frequency?

(a) 0.5Hz

(b) 2Hz

(c) 4Hz

(d) 1Hz

Right option is (b) 2Hz

The best explanation: The fundamental frequency in the first case is given by: f1 = v/2L.

In the second case length becomes half & one end is closed,   

so fundamental frequency f2 = v/(4L/2)

= v/2L = f1.

So the value of f2 = 2Hz.
